Job Description/Responsibilities:

Responsible for blending, batching, filtering, transferring, inventory readings, and preparation of products to meet bottling schedule using approved formulas and company specifications. Responsible for final approvals prior to bottling; bulk receiving and inventory management; document blending volumes and submits to laboratory for approval. Trains Processing Technicians and provides backup support to Processing Supervisor.  Responsible for safety, quality control, and cleanliness of work area.

 

  • Understand and comply with safety requirements of processing technician position; keep safety top of mind at all times while blending, batching, transferring, and loading/unloading product; and prevent Processing Department from working unsafely. Report all safety concerns and all accidents and near misses immediately. Participate in processing department safety inspections and accident investigations. Keep workplace clean and free of debris at all times.
  • Perform Processing Lead job in a responsible manner. Train Processing department, and act as in example, in matters of compliance with relataion to SOPs, GMPs, company procedures and principles, best practices and applicable rules and regulations. Know and understand applicable DOT regulations for bulk shipments/receipts. Know and understand applicable TTB regulations for processing. Load/unload, blend, batch, and apply fixes in a manner consistent with the applicable regulations. Accurately generate and maintain all required legal documentation associated with processing activities.
